    摘要: The invention relates to a mop (1) comprising a mop-head plate (2) for a mop cover (3). The mop-head plate (2) comprises a first connector (4), which can be connected to at least one second connector (5) of a wringer device (6) in order to wring out the mop cover (3). The invention also relates to a wringer device (6) for a mop (1) comprising a mop-head plate (2) for a mop cover (3), said plate having two folding mop-head plate parts (7, 8). Said wringer device (6) comprises a funnel-shaped wringer compartment (22). The mop cover (3) can be introduced into said compartment from above and compressed by actuating the wringer device, when the mop-head plate parts (7, 8) are in an essentially vertical position and said cover is partially detached and suspended from said parts. The opposing transversal surfaces (10, 11) of the mop-head plate parts (7, 8) form compression surfaces. The wringer device (6) comprises a lever unit (23) with the second connector (5), said lever unit consisting of an actuating lever (24) and a pressure lever (25) that is connected to the actuating lever (24). The pressure lever (25) forms the second connector (5) and can be connected to the first connector (4).

    摘要: A flat mop (1) comprising a mop plate (2) with a cleaning side (3), onto which a mop cover (4) can be stretched. The mop plate (2) has two mop plate parts (5, 6) arranged foldably with respect to one another. The mop plate (2) is trapezoidal in shape.

    摘要: The invention relates to a mop (1) comprising a mop-head plate (2) and an interchangeable mop cover (3) with a mopping surface (4) that is attached to the mop-head plate (2). According to the invention, the mop cover (3) is equipped on two opposing sides with a respective fixing device (5), which engages in a respective retainer (6) of the mop-head plate (2). At least one retainer (6) is formed by a recess (7) and the corresponding fixing device (5) is held by a positive fit in the recess (7) so that it can be detached without sustaining any damage.

    摘要: An RFID reader that is situated in a recess of an apparatus housing, such that the apparatus housing is constituted of an electrically conductive material, and such that the RFID reader is configured as an RFID reader operating according to the “EMV Contactless Protocol Specification, Version 2.1, March 2011,” such that the RFID antenna is situated in or on a plane constituted by the apparatus housing or inside the apparatus housing, such that the RFID reader has a transmitting power of more than 400 milliwatts, and that a quality factor (Q) of the RFID antenna is in a range between Q=12 and Q=20. In addition, the invention relates to an apparatus with an RFID reader of this type.
